Library File Manager

Description

Most robust and powerful file manager plugin for WordPress. You can upload, delete, copy, move, rename, archive, extract files with the file manager plugin. You don’t need to worry about FTP anymore. It is really simple and easy to use.

Just install the plugin by following the standard WordPress plugin install process. All the file management is in one place.

Key Features

  • Upload, Download and Delete operations
  • All operations with files and folders (copy, move, upload, create folder/file, rename, archive, extract, edit, etc.)
  • Download, upload, cut, copy, duplicate, paste, delete, create directory, create file, edit file, rename, archive, extract
  • File manager plugin comes with light and elegant client UI
  • File manager support drag & drop file upload
  • List and Icons view available in File Manager Plugin
  • Alternative to FTP and cPanel
  • Supported Archives (zip, rar, 7z, tar, gzip, bzip2)
  • Image and File Edit Support
  • Quicklook, preview for common file types
  • Calculate directory sizes
  • Video and audio preview/play
  • File manager supports file search and sort
  • Automatic media sync
  • Trash folder

Extended Features

  • High performance server backend
  • Uses a local file system therefore no need for a database.
  • Keyboard shortcuts available
  • Multiple file/folder selection
  • Move/Copy files with Drag & Drop
  • Rich context menu and toolbar
  • Thumbnails for image files
  • Auto resizes on file upload.
  • UTF-8 Normalizer of file-name and file-path etc.
  • Sanitizer of file-name and file-path etc.
  • Folder upload
  • Chunked file upload
  • Upload directly to the folder
  • Creating the archive by specifying the file name
  • File browsing history
  • Responsive(Works on tablet and phone)

Extend Library File Manager

  • Frontend: Enable Library File Manager plugin for frontend users.
  • Shortcode Support: Shortcode support for Library File Manager to post it anywhere on your website.
  • Personal User Folder: Every user has personal/private folder.
  • Public User Folder: All the user can share a common folder.
  • User Role Folder: User with same role can have common shared folder.
  • User Role Permission: Set permission for user roles.
  • User Permission: Set permission for specific users.
  • File Type: Control what files can be uploaded and what files can be downloaded.
  • File Size: Control the maximum file size that can be uploaded.
  • Maximum Operations: Support 13+ types of file operation control.
  • Operation Control: Control 13+ operations for specific user and user roles.
  • Ban Roles/Users: Ban Users and Roles.

Extend Library File Manager

Compatibility

We try to make our plugin compatible with as many plugin/theme as possible. If you find any compatability issue with any 3rd party plugin/theme, kindly report it to us via our plugin support forum or on our website.

Plugins

  • WPML — Best WP plugin to translate and display your website in any languages

Supported Languages(36)

  • Arabic
  • Bulgarian
  • Catalan
  • Czech
  • Danish
  • German
  • Greek
  • English
  • Español
  • Persian/Farsi
  • Faroese
  • Française/French
  • Canadienne française/French Canadian
  • Hebrew/hĂ©breu
  • Croatian
  • Hungarian
  • Indonesian
  • Italiano/Italian
  • Japanese
  • Korean
  • Dutch
  • Norwegian
  • Polskie/Polish
  • PortuguĂŞs/Porguese
  • RomânÄ?/Romanian/Moldavian/Moldovan
  • Russian
  • Sinhala
  • Slovak
  • Slovenian
  • Serbian
  • Swedish
  • TĂĽrkçe/Turkish
  • Uyghur
  • Ukrainian
  • Vietnamese
  • Chinese

Screenshots

  • Overall View
  • Tool Bar
  • Advanced Search
  • File Size Indicator
  • Image Edit
  • Edit Image
  • Preview file
  • Edit file
  • Right Click Menu
  • Library File manager settings page
  • Server details
  • Emailing File
  • Changing file permission

Installation

Requirements

  • At least Firefox 12, Internet Explorer 9, Safari 6, Opera 12 or Chrome/Chromium 19
  • PHP 5.2+ PHP 5.6+ (recommended)
    • Minimum 5.2
    • Recommended 5.6+
    • Upto 7.2
    • Supports 7.3 on production environment
  • DISALLOW_FILE_EDIT must be false to edit files from Library File Manager.

Installation process

  • Upload and install the plugin.
  • Go to admin dashboard
  • Click on Library File Manager side menu

Congratulations you have done it!

FAQ

Invalid backend configuration. Readable volumes not available.

Please check your file permission from your hosting panel. The permission must be 0755 for file/folder. If you are using a vps(virtual private server) then you must ensure that the owner of your installation is PHP aka www-data. Another reason could be wrong root folder path/url. Inserting a correct root folder path/URL should fix the issue.

I can not upload larger files then *MB

You can upload any size of file. Library file manager plugin uploads files in chunks. So a very large file can be easily uploaded & downloaded.

Can I preview .psd and document files?

Yes, documents like PSD, DOCX can be previewd via file manager preview.

Can I change file permission like cPanel?

Yes, file/folder permission can be changed like cPanel and other hosting management interfaces. It is very easy. Just right click on the file and you will see a menu named **Change Mode **. Clicking will open a dialogue box, where you can update the file permission, just like cPanel.

Reviews

October 28, 2021
I echo the comments left by [constantineg] This plugin has been installed on several websites I manage which allowed it to disable WordFence and grant access to my entire VPS!!! This plugin is DANGEROUS and needs removing ASAP!!!!
October 21, 2021
The plugin is malicious! It somehow got installed on my site without my involvement and rewrote the database. The site began to refer not to its own database, but to someone else's. See the file wp-config.php /wp-content/plugins/file-manager/elFinder/elFinder.php - AFU : elFinder
Read all 155 reviews

Contributors & Developers

“Library File Manager” is open source software. The following people have contributed to this plugin.

Contributors

Translate “Library File Manager” into your language.

Interested in development?

Browse the code, check out the SVN repository, or subscribe to the development log by RSS.

Changelog

5.2.6 (19 Aprin, 2022)

  • File permission change added
  • Logo updated
  • FAQ updated
  • New screenshot added
  • Minor bug fixes

5.2.5 (14 April, 2022)

  • File preview design issue fixed.
  • Code editor design issue fixed.
  • Full screen design issue fixed.
  • Trash folder feature added.
  • Plugin debug is synchronized with WP_DEBUG
  • Setttings configuration issue fixed
  • Codemirror issue fixed
  • Code quality improvement
  • Other minor bug fixes

5.2.4 (10 April, 2022)

  • Tested compatability for WordPress 5.9.3
  • Unicode character support for file/folder
  • Media folder sync, you can upload to media folder, and it will be available on media library
  • File Preview issue fixed [.docx, .psd etc]
  • Code editor issue fixed
  • Syntax checking for PHP file [You can’t save file with syntax error]
  • .htaccess file operation added [Now you can edit/upload/delete .htaccess files]
  • Hidden file/folder operation added [Now you can edit/upload/delete any hidden file/folder]
  • Root folder name settings added
  • System information moved to a different page
  • Emailing a file on right click menu added.

5.2.3 (28 March, 2022)

  • Tested compatability for WordPress 5.9.2
  • Updated to elFinder 2.1.61
  • Security issue fixed
  • Minor issue fixed.

5.2.2 (08 November 2021)

  • Tested compatability for WordPress 5.8.2
  • Name & Branding changed

5.2.1 (08 November 2021)

  • Tested compatability for WordPress 5.8.1
  • Some minor fixes

5.1.9 (28 October 2019)

  • Updated to elFinder 2.1.50
  • Security fix

5.1.8 (20 October 2019)

  • Minor but fixed

5.1.7 (17 July 2019)

  • Uploaded file to appropriate directory will automatically synchronized to media library. (since 5.1.7)

5.1.6 (07 July 2019)

  • Library File Manager security issue fixed

5.1.5 (16 May 2019)

  • elFinder updated to 2.1.49 (security update) (since 5.1.5)

5.1.4 (15 March 2019)

  • Translation Ready
  • MIME file Support extended

5.1.3 (27 February 2019)

  • elFinder updated to v2.1.48

5.1.2 (23 February 2019)

  • Share file via email.
  • Root folder path & url added.(You can decide from where your Library File Manager should start).
  • Syntax checker added. (You don’t have to worry about breaking your website while editing any more.)
  • PDF preview added
  • PSD preview added

5.1.1 (22 February 2019)

  • Minor Bug fixed.
  • Code & Image editor added.
  • WYSIWYG Editor added.
  • Chunked file upload added. Upload large file regardless your php.ini settings.

5.1.0 (21 February 2019)

  • Updated to elFinder 2.1.46
  • Code Editor added for easy editing [Ace, Codemirror, TinyMCE & others].
  • Supported file format extended.
  • Minor issue fixed
  • Unlimited file size upload added(regardless your php.ini settings)

5.0.4 (24 October 2018)

  • Support for PHP < 5.3 added

5.0.3 (10 October 2018)

  • Minor bug fixed

5.0.2 (16 February 2018)

  • Security issue fixed
  • Version migration added
  • Activity log

5.0.0 (12 September 2017)

4.1.6 (10 Jun, 2017)

  • Empty Downloaded file fixed
  • Non-ASCII character support for file/folder name
  • Tested on WordPress 4.8

4.1.4 (2 March 2017)

  • Language option added
  • Design issue fixed

4.1.3 (19 February 2017)

  • Lower version of PHP error fixed

4.1.2 (5 January 2017)

  • Extra slash issue solved

4.1.1 (14 December 2016)

  • Minor UI changes

4.1.0

  • UI changed
  • Server configuration panel added
  • fm_options hook added

4.0.4

  • OS independent file path structure
  • Logging system added

3.0.0

  • Bug fixed and Interface updated.

2.2.4

  • Data is not valid problem fixed.

2.2.3

  • Chromium design issue fixed.

2.2.2

  • Extra character output fixed.

2.2.1

  • Page speed optimized
  • Security Updated

2.2.0

  • Extra slash problem on file edit has been checked.
  • Security update.

2.0.1

  • Activation error fixed with PHP 5.2

2.0

  • Internal structure updated.

1.0

  • Initial release of the plugin.